Ramadan: Epileptic Power Supply Worries Kebbi Government

From Ayodele Ajoge, Birnin-Kebbi

The Kebbi Government has expressed worries over the irregular electricity supply to the State despite government of regular power supply during the period of Ramadan, attributing it to the collapse at the National grid which eas not peculiar to the State alone.

Alhaji Kabiru Sani-Giant, the Special Adviser to the State governor on Power and Political Affairs, stated this Wednesday while briefing newsmen in his office.

Sani Giant pointed out that the governor had taken all necessary measures to ensure uninterrupted power supply during and after Ramadan, adding that the state is experiencing reduction in power supply due to energy drop Nation wide. 

He recalled that the governor had a meeting with the top management of Kaduna Electricity Distribution Company (KAEDCO) on ways to ensure regular powder supply in the state during which he provided financial support to the company towards the objective.

 “Under the arrangement, the six feeders serving the state capital have been allocated specific hours to distribute energy to consumers, the governor has placed premium on energy which is the foundation for economic growth; that is why he has also procured 40 new transformers which will soon be commissioned and installed to boost electricity supply in the state.” 

The Special Adviser, therefore called on consumers of electricity to endeavour in settling their monthly bills unfailingly to enable KAEDCO purchase electricity from Transmission Company of Nigeria (TCN).
